Position Overview:
LCE is assisting our client with finding a qualified candidate for this role.
As Sr. Packaging Engineer, you are a packaging equipment expert who will help lead sugar packaging operations at our client's world-class manufacturing facility in Savannah, GA. The ideal candidate is a hands-on engineer and strategic leader - someone who can troubleshoot the toughest packaging challenges, identify root causes, design innovative solutions, and implement cutting-edge automation that drives measurable efficiency gains.
Specific Responsibilities Include:
- Provide both strategic direction and hands-on leadership to all aspects of sugar packaging operations.
- Lead troubleshooting and root cause analysis for m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and control-related packaging equipment issues.
- Oversee packaging line optimization to maximize throughput, reduce downtime, and ensure equipment reliability.
- Evaluate, design, and implement next-generation automation solutions - robotics, vision systems, servo-driven controls, and intelligent monitoring.
- Continuously analyze OEE and line performance data to identify bottlenecks and drive measurable productivity improvements.
- Partner with global equipment suppliers and integrators to benchmark and implement world-class technologies.
- Establish and maintain rigorous quality control systems to ensure high-quality sugar packaging.
- Ensure packaging lines meet or exceed all regulatory, safety, and food-grade standards.
- Build, mentor, and inspire a high-performing packaging team with a culture rooted in safety, accountability, and continuous improvement.
- Train and empower engineers and technicians in advanced troubleshooting and automation technologies.
- Help develop and manage operating budgets, capital projects, and cost-reduction initiatives.
- Collaborate with senior leadership on long-term strategic plans to elevate the company's position as an industry leader in packaging and automation.
- Lead sustainability initiatives that reduce waste, energy use, and environmental impact.
- Ensure compliance with all applicable regulations, industry standards, and safety protocols.
- Anticipate and mitigate operational risks through proactive maintenance, redundancy planning, and system design improvements.
- Champion a 'find it and fix it permanently' culture.
We are seeking a proven manufacturing and packaging leader with a record of achieving breakthrough results in a high-performance, food-grade operation. This individual combines technical depth with strategic leadership, excelling equally on the production floor.
Experience:
- 15+ years in food manufacturing, with at least 10 years in leadership or senior engineering capacity.
- Demonstrated hands-on expertise in packaging equipment (form/fill/seal, bagging, labeling, palletizing, etc.).
- Understanding of motion control, PLCs (Allen-Bradley, Siemens), robotics, and automation integration.
- Experience in sugar or powder packaging operations strongly preferred.
- Bachelor's deg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Mechatronics, or Packaging Engineering.
- Exceptional technical tro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
- Strategic thinker with a proven ability to deliver both short-term results and long-term transformation.
- Strong analytical capabilities; comfortable interpreting production data, performance KPIs, and technical schematics.
- Outstanding communicator and cross-functional collaborator.
- Results-driven, innovative, and passionate about operational excellence.
- Ability to freely access all areas of the plant.
- Ability to move or handle various times throughout the plant generally weighing between 0-50 pounds.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ds.
- Ability to work varied hours and days as necessary to oversee operations.
